hmsi: HMSI remembers H’ness CB350, CB350RS to exchange defective elements

Honda Bike & Scooter India (HMSI) on Friday stated it’s recalling a sure variety of H’ness CB350 and CB350RS items to examine and change defective elements. It has been recognized that because of an improper course of being adopted to fabricate the rubber elements of rear cease mild change there are probabilities of crack improvement on the rubber, the two-wheeler maker stated in an announcement.

This would possibly trigger water entry and corrosion contained in the change, main the sunshine to malfunction, it added.

Models manufactured between October 2020 to January 2023 are affected, HMSI said with out divulging the variety of affected items.

The recall can be because of an inappropriate moulding process of sensor housing.

“It was noticed {that a} hole would possibly happen in sensor physique sealing which can trigger water entry contained in the financial institution angle sensor. This results in probabilities of attainable sensor malfunction and automobile stalling within the worst state of affairs. Models manufactured between October 2020 to December 2021 are affected,” HMSI stated.

As a precautionary measure, the alternative of the affected elements might be carried out at BigWing dealerships throughout India ranging from the second week of December 2023, it famous. The alternative might be finished freed from value no matter the guarantee standing of the automobile, it added.
